Group of People Play Game Via Video Conferencing Sticking to Social Distance Norms

A group of people came together through video conferencing and played a game wearing masks while sticking to the prevalent social distancing norms during the coronavirus pandemic.

Each group of friends and family joined in from their home and played along as one of the meeting participants hosted the game.
